Thousands Gather to Commemorate Vanga



The church in Rupite constructed at the initiative of Baba Vanga was renovated on the eve on her death anniversary
Photo: The Standart
Thousands have started gathering since yesterday early morning to honour the 15th anniversary of clairvoyant Vanga’s death. People from Bulgaria and abroad throng to attend the memorial service to be carried out in St Petka Church which was built on funds gathered mainly by Vanga herself.
“Many of the guests came a day earlier. They are from Bourgas, Rousse, Haskovo and Sofia, there are groups from Russia as well. Some of them will spend the night in the bungalows nearby others will stay with relatives and friends from Petrich and Sandanski and still other will be at hotels. All of them, however, are here to pay respect to the gifts of Vanga,” the complex manager Serafim Ivanov told the Standart.
